Chris McKenna Pushes Back Against Online Negativity Towards Him and His GH Co-Stars
It’s never an easy task to come into a long-running daytime soap opera, and take over the role from another actor, who became popular with the audience and for whatever the reason that actor is no longer playing the part. Most of the time, and over time, the successor usually winds up going over with the viewers and they become the recognized face of the said role.
Former One Life to Live favorite Chris McKenna (ex-Joey Buchanan) took over the role of General Hospital WSB Port Charles bureau chief, Jack Brennan from Charles Mesure. In what was a surprise move to GH fans, McKenna suddenly debuted on-air in the part back on the February 4, 2025 episode. It was eventually revealed that Mesure chose to vacate the role. Mesure had last been seen on your screens on the December 1, 2024 episode of the series.
As has been the experience of many soap opera stars or people in the spotlight, they are often on the receiving end of harsh negative comments typed by people on their keyboards and attacked on social media platforms, poked fun of, and not only include the person they are attacking but their co-workers … in Chris’ case, his GH co-stars.

Photo: ABC
Taking to his account on X, (where Chris is very active in an engaging with his followers) he posted this message on May 6, “Guys, say whatever you like. But there’s no need to @ me with complaints about my friends, cast mates, bosses, and colleagues. @ ing us is a privilege easily revoked. And if you’re worried there’s not enough negativity on the internet you can take the day off. You’re covered. Be nice.”
When asked by some in the comment thread, to show an example of a post that brought about his initial message, Chris shared, “Some lunatic posted on all my insta that I was an ‘old ugly grandpa!!!!’ and ‘how dare you come between Joss and Carly!!!!!” A fascinating melange of delusions.” Responding to another who agreed it was inappropriate, McKenna added, “Lol yeah on one hand they were making fun of me for being an old father irl yet Joss and Carly were also real.
When clarifying a bit more about attacking his GH co-stars, one of the references was about a post of himself along with longtime GH staple, Finola Hughes (Anna Devane) on Instagram. Chris added, “I posted that pic of Finola and some commented ‘whenever I see her I keep scrolling’. I said, ‘well apparently not, next time you should do that.'”

Photo: ABC
He shared he got a response back in all caps in vitriol stating,“MY CHOICE!!! WHO ARE YOU HER KEEPER?!” McKenna added, “(I don’t think they realized they were talking to me.) Naw dude I’m her friend. Ain’t nobody got time for that.”
Even with some negative messages, McKenna also added in another post on X on May 6, “To be clear 95% of what I’ve received here has been lovely. Which is WAY more than I expected. It’s why I’ve been encouraged to share so much with you folks. Thanks.”
And just for clarification’s sake, a fan commented how they missed the accent on Brennan when Charles Mesure played the role while Chris does not play the character with an accent. McKenna answered, “I don’t begrudge you any of those feelings! Thanks Btw, there was talk of my doing the accent. I’ve done it before. Even British. But in the end they decided to let me be me.”

‘General Hospital’ Ethan Lovett Recast: Christian Howard Replaces Nathan Dean

General Hospital fans knew something was up when in the closing credits of the July 24 episode of the ABC soap opera, Nathan Dean’s name was removed. Fast-forward to the Monday, July 27 episode and Christian Howard has replaced Dean as the recast Ethan Lovett.
When Howard made his first on-screen appearance, the soap opera made no bones about the fact that this was not a temporary fill-in when in a voice-over announce they shared ‘The role of Ethan Lovett is now being played by Christian Howard.”
This marks a quick ending to Dean’s return to GH after six-years away as Luke (Anthony Geary) and Holly’s (Emma Samms) wayward son. In the spring, Nathan shared to TV Insider, that he settled on a short term four-month run in the part for 2026. Nathan debuted in the role of Ethan Lovett back in 2009 and played the part until his exit in 2012. He then made brief comebacks in 2013, 2015 and 2020.

Photo: ABC
WHERE DOES ETHAN LOVETT’S STORY GO FROM HERE?
Dean’s recent GH comeback began on the April 17, 2026 episode, where viewers eventually learned that Ethan had a connection to the mysterious Delilah Wilson (Lily Cardone), who died giving birth to a daughter.
That said daughter, wound up as Brook Lynn (Amanda Setton) and Chase’s (Josh Swickard) foster child who they are hoping to adopt. Initially, Ethan claimed to be the baby’s father, but later changed his tune when trapped with Ava Jerome (Maura West) after being shot. He admitted he is not baby Phoebe’s father.
On today’s July 27 episode, Christian Howard’s first scenes were at the Metro Court Pool with Maura West. In the scenes, Ethan continues to flirt and fight with Ava. His goal was to make sure she never told Brook Lynn and Chase, he is not Phoebe’s bio-dad so that their adoption can go off without a hitch.
This is not the first time, Dean has been recast as Ethan. Back in 2023, Ethan suddenly had blonde hair as played by James Ryan for a couple of episodes.
As for Howard, he has a very large background as an action-adventure actor and stuntman, Christian was born in the United Kingdom, and can be seen in episodes of Street Fighter: Resurrection, and Lucifer, among others.
It should be noted there is no word yet if Christian Howard is just finishing up scenes of Ethan Lovett, but will also exit shortly, or if his casting is for any substantial length of time.

‘General Hospital’s’ Steve Burton Reveals His Lead Actor Daytime Emmy-Nominated Reel Did Not Contain Monica’s Funeral

It’s always tricky deciding what scenes to represent your performances to include on your Daytime Emmy Reel. In the case of two-time Daytime Emmy winner, Steve Burton (Jason Morgan, General Hospital), he knows a thing or two, or three, of what gives an actor the best shot at taking home the gold.
This year, Steve became one of the five nominees for the Outstanding Lead Actor in a Daytime Drama Series category for the upcoming 53rd annual Daytime Emmy Awards when his name was announced two weeks ago on Extra.
GH viewers know 2025 was a banner year for Burton who delivered very emotional and powerful scenes, which often revolved around the death of Jason’s mother who raised him, Monica Quartermaine (Susan Moore was his bio-mom) in tribute to her portrayer, the late Leslie Charleson.

Photo: ABC
Some of Steve’s most highly-regarded work came when Jason has to give a eulogy and share his remembrances of Monica at her funeral in front of the Quartermaine family and Monica’s friends and loved ones. It was a particularly emotional day for the cast and crew, where reality and acting blurred the lines.
On the latest episode of the That’s Awesome podcast with Steve and Bradford Anderson (Spinelli, GH), the duo welcomed to the show, a very special guest, Giovanni Mazza (Gio, GH), who himself landed a nomination for the first time in his career in the Outstanding Emerging Talent in a Daytime Drama Series category.
As the three men discussed pouring their hearts and souls into their work and scenes, Giovanni Mazza, said to Burton, “What you did, particularly with Monica’s funeral, I know that whatever prep you did and with everything that you put into it, I know that it was a culmination of everything that you have ever done and experienced, and you put it into your work and everyone saw it.”

Photo: ABC
STEVE BURTON SHOCKS GIOVANNI MAZZA
Suddenly, Steve had to correct Giovanni, with what might be to some, startling news. However, when you think about it, as Burton explains it made sense. Steve responds to Mazza, “I appreciate that. But what’s crazy was that wasn’t in my reel.”
Burton continued, “I’ve been on the show for so long. I’ve been through so many storylines and there’s times where you do scenes where you’re going, ‘This is good’ And then, when you’re getting feedback from your coworkers and the crew going, ‘Hey, man, that was really incredible,’ you go, “Yeah, that’s probably pretty good. I’m going to take a look at it for my Emmy reel.’ So, that’s all I was focused on for my Emmy reel. I go, “Man, this is so good. I can’t wait to see it. This is it.’ No. It was one of those things where there was a million cutaways.”
“There were no true closeups, really, because they had to include everybody in the scene, which is totally fine,” explained the two-time Emmy winner. “But that was an interesting process for me, because I thought that was it. I thought that was going to be the anchor to the scenes that I submitted, and it wasn’t.”
DID STEVE BURTON USE ANY OF THE SCENES FOR HIS EMMY REEL SURROUNDING MONICA’S DEATH?
As to what scenes were on Burton’s reel, all he would say is, “I had to find other material, which is great. It made me really go through the process. It’s just one of those things. I did use some of that stuff from Monica’s death, for sure.”
However, speaking of the experience to say goodbye collectively to Monica and Leslie Charleson during the funeral shows was something he will never forget. Steve explained, “(The funeral scenes) were definitely a culmination of my experience there, my time with Leslie Charleson, my relationship with Leslie, my relationship with people who were in the scenes with me. The feeling of the crew mourning her also. It was emotionally a lot. I was grateful for that opportunity. It was amazing (to be able to do).”
